
Become a Digigraphie® artist
- Equip yourself with a printing solution which complies with the technical terms of Digigraphie. Digigraphie® PROfocus Resellers are chosen for their recognised skills and their real involvement in the Photography and Art markets, and are specially trained to provide printing solutions and training for photographic artists and painters. - Complete training in the creation of Digigraphie® works of art.
- Sign the Digigraph Artist Charter which the artist commits to comply with the technical and moral clauses.
Embosser
Once the signed Artist charter has been received, Epson will provide, via the PROfocus Digigraphie® Reseller, the artist with an embosser to mark and authenticate their Digigraphs. A permanent gallery for you to visit
Once the signed charter has been received, Epson will provide an access code to allow the artist access to their own gallery, with the ability to personalise their own pages. Here each artist can reference their work and display their portfolio of Digigraphs. This service is free and access to the site is free for visitors to the on-line gallery.
Artists can also provide information about their current exhibitions and give links to their personal sites.
Using a laboratory
Artists can also use a laboratory to produce their Digigraphs. A network of Digigraph Providers has been established in order to allow artists to make prints with the Digigraphie® quality label. This network is composed of renowned professional laboratories and lithography studios.
The artists will benefit from having their works of art referenced on the official website in the same way as the self-equipped artists. The stamp will be that of the digigraph provider and not the artist.
